Keanu Reeves isn’t just a talented actor, he consistently proves he’s also a genuinely kind person.  Countless stories circulate about his thoughtfulness – from giving up his seat on the subway to donating significant portions of his earnings to charity.  His heartwarming interaction with an elderly fan is another shining example.

A Reddit user shared a heartwarming story about their encounter with Keanu Reeves. The user’s uncle, while on a business trip to LA, happened to be dining at a fancy restaurant when he spotted the actor. The uncle knew his 80-year-old mother, Agnes, was a huge Keanu Reeves fan. After a stroke left her mostly housebound for the past decade, movies became her main source of entertainment and companionship.

Agnes found particular comfort in Keanu’s films, which she’d seen countless times, from his comedic turns in Bill & Ted to his action-packed role in The Matrix.  The uncle felt compelled to share Agnes’s appreciation with Keanu:

My grandmother had a crush on Keanu Reeves because he reminded her of my grandfather when he was young. Saw all his stuff, from Bill and Ted to the Matrix. She had a stroke in her early 70s and was pretty much housebound for the last 10 years of her life, so watching movies was her main hobby, and became almost like friends to her because she so rarely got to see any of her own. Not too long after the Matrix came out my uncle was in LA for business and was eating at a really swanky restaurant when Keanu came in with a woman. When he finished his meal my uncle came up to their table and said “I don’t usually do this, but I just wanted you to know that my 80-year-old mother loves you and has seen all of your movies. You remind her of my dad.” He said Keanu asked if he had a cell phone on him and when he confirmed that he did, he said “Give her a call, I want to talk to her.” He spoke with my grandmother for several minutes and it absolutely made her year. She was so isolated and his genuine kindness to her and interest in her showed what a truly amazing man he is.

Touched by the story, Keanu didn’t hesitate to reach out.  He asked the uncle, “Does your mother have a cell phone?  Give her a call, I want to talk to her.”  The man dialled his phone, and Keanu spent several minutes on the call with the elderly woman. The Reddit user described the experience’s impact: “It absolutely made her year.  She felt isolated, and his genuine kindness and interest in her showed what a truly amazing man he is.”
